I'm not sure what they're eating but there seem to be quite a few of them and they're everywhere! I've been spraying with a Bacillus thuringiensis solution that worked quite well last year on the sensitive ferns & on the Oriental fruit moth larvae that have ruined my peach crop 2 years in a row.
I also used a mixture of sesame oil and fish oil that was very effective. I got it at Home Depot. The only problem is it makes your garden smell like fish for a few hours. I'm surprised it didn't attract every cat in the neighborhood. But it's safe and harmless to birds, beneficial insects, bees and amphibians so I was happy to find it.
